Advertisement
DawnDN-117

Was ist ein Socks?

Dec 4th, 2016
83
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.78 KB | None | 0 0
  1. ...Internet-Anwendungen unter Windows setzen f�r ihre Funktionen die Winsocks-Schnittstelle voraus. Sie ist die Standard-Schnittstelle f�r alle IP-Implementationen. und wird mit Hilfe der Library Datei WINSOCKS.DLL realisiert.
  2.  
  3. Da das IP-Protokoll die einzelnen Datenpakete dem Empf�nger unter Umst�nden auf unterschiedlichen Wegen zuleitet, kann es die korrekte Reihenfolge dieser Pakete bei der Ankunft nicht garantieren. Das dar�berliegende TCP-Protokoll puffert die empfangenen Pakete, solange noch einzelne fehlen, was es an den Blocknummern erkennt, und stellt die urspr�ngliche Reihenfolge wieder her.
  4. Die Software, die diese Aufgabe �bernimmt, nennt man TCP/IP-Stack, und in der Windows-Welt ist sie als Datei Winsock.dll (16 Bit) oder Wsock32.dll (32 Bit) implementiert.
  5.  
  6. Eine besondere Form sind Socks4 und Socks5 Clienten:
  7. Als ein Protokoll, mit dem Verbindungen aller Art "durchgereicht" werden k�nnen, wird es in der Regel benutzt, wenn ein Rechner ( Netzwerk ) A einen Rechner ( Internet ) B ansprechen will, dies aber nicht direkt kann, weil ein Firewall-Rechner dazwischen h�ngt.
  8. Speziell braucht man hier Clients, die das SOCKS 4/5-Protokoll unterst�tzen, denen man also nicht nur sagt,welches der SOCKS-Host ist, sondern auch einen Benutzernamen und ein Password mitgeben kann( nur Socks5 )
  9.  
  10. SOCKS5 ist das Standardprotokoll zum sicheren Passieren einer Firewall. In Kombination mit der Secure Socket Layer (SSL) bildet es die Grundlage f�r den Aufbau hochsicherer VPN`s( Virtual Private Network ),die mit jeder Firewall kompatibel sind.
  11.  
  12. SOCKS5 arbeitet auf Schicht 5 des ISO/OSI-Basisreferenzmodells ( Steuerungsschicht HTTP, FTP, POP3, SMTP ). Aus diesem Grund bietet es weit bessere Zugriffskontrollm�glichkeiten als Protokolle, die auf tieferen Schichten arbeiten, da es mehr Informationen �ber die laufenden Anwendungen zur Verf�gung hat.
  13.  
  14. SOCKS5 und SSL sind die einzigen Protokolle, die mit Netzwerkprotokollen niedrigerer Schichten zusammenarbeiten k�nnen.
  15.  
  16. SOCKS5 identifiziert einzelne Benutzer und leitet den gesamten Datenverkehr �ber ein Firewall. So ist es m�glich, die Zugriffsrechte innerhalb des Netzwerkes f�r jeden Benutzer individuell zu konfigurieren, ohne neue Anwendungen extra anpassen zu m�ssen.
  17.  
  18. Die Kombination aus Socks5 und SSL erlaubt in Verbindung mit einem geeignetem Firewall auch die Kontrolle �ber die Zugriffe auf einzelne Anwendungen.
  19.  
  20. Nachteile des Einsatzes von SOCKS5 sind die geringere Geschwindigkeit, da alle Daten eine Firewall passieren m�ssen, und die Notwendigkeit entsprechender Programme( SOCKS5 f�hig ) auf jedem Rechner im Netzwerk.
  21.  
  22. Der Hauptunterschied SOCKS4/SOCKS5 :
  23. Socks4 kann nicht mit UDP umgehen.
  24. Mit Socks5 kann man Benutzer- und Kennwort abh�ngig, jedem User im Netzwerk genau definierte Freigaben zum Internet erteilen oder auch verweigern.
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ement